Tirzepatide Research Evidence: Program Map

The key trials by name and what each established — the fastest way to navigate tirzepatide’s literature.

SURPASS program

The type 2 diabetes registrational series (SURPASS 1–5): HbA1c and weight efficacy, head-to-head comparisons against semaglutide 1 mg, dulaglutide, and degludec, and a CV-risk population study (SURPASS-CVOT ongoing).

SURMOUNT program

The obesity series: SURMOUNT-1 (−20.9% at 15 mg over 72 weeks), SURMOUNT-2 (T2D population), SURMOUNT-3/4 (intensive lifestyle and maintenance), SURMOUNT-5 (head-to-head versus semaglutide 2.4 mg, favoring tirzepatide on weight), SURMOUNT-OSA (sleep apnea).

Mechanism literature

Debate continues on how much of tirzepatide’s advantage over selective GLP-1 agents is attributable to GIP receptor activity versus pharmacokinetics — a genuine open scientific question this catalog tracks.

What is being studied now

Ongoing areas include cardiovascular outcomes, heart failure, MASH, and combination regimens with amylin analogs.
